Listed here are a few important rock climbing terms that every amateur rock-climber ought to be familiar with.
Anchor: Anchor talked about here shouldn’t be much like the one that’s utilized in a boat. Nevertheless, like the anchor of the boat, this tools is part of the mountain climbing gear and it is used to assist the weight of a belay whereas climbing.
Belay: A belay is an gear that helps the rock-climber in climbing by holding the rope in place by making use of the required friction to it. There are numerous belay devices accessible in the market. A climber has to decide on his belay relying on his technique of climbing and his body weight. A person who makes use of a belay is named a belayer. A number of the popularly used belay instruments are auto-locking, Sticht plate, figure-eight and tubular. A climber should concentrate on the dangers concerned in utilizing varied belay devices before selecting a device that he is comfortable with.
Back-clipping or Quick-draw: Quick-draw is a crucial tool utilized by all rock-climbers. A rock-climber should by no means ignore the way in which a rope is clipped to a climbing carabiner as a result of the rope has to be adjusted accordingly. Climbing Carabiner: There are various kinds of carabiners used for varied purposes. The carabiners utilized by the rescue operators are completely different from the ones utilized by the skilled rock-climbers. A rock-climber can choose the kind of the climbing carabiner depending on the kind of gate and shape. There are mainly two totally different shapes of carabiner – D-shaped and oval-shaped. Rock-climbers commonly use D-formed carabiners because they are stronger and can face up to more strain in comparison with the oval-formed climbing carabiners. The several types of gates out there are locking, bent, straight and wire. The commonly used gate is the straight gate because it’s versatile and can be used in all situations and circumstances. A rock-climber should keep in mind to use a carabiner that is particularly designed for rock climbing.
Daisy Chain: That is used to carry the mountain climbing gear of the climber. It’s a webbing constructed from nylon tape or rope.
Elvis: When a rock-climber’s limbs begin to shiver attributable to fatigue, it’s generally often known as Elvis. It is truly a brief physical weak spot that happens to an amateur rock-climber.
Face Climbing: This is a mountaineering technique. The climber makes use of the face of a rock to anchor the carabiner as a substitute of utilizing the cracks. The other methods used are free climbing, fist jam and determine four.
Harness: Harness is a climbing gadget made from nylon tape. This device is worn across the waist and the thighs of a rock-climber and then clipped onto the belay rope. A harness is a safety machine utilized by the rock-climbers.
Lead Climber: A rock-climber who climbs first to navigate the way in which and likewise to hook the anchor is named the lead climber or leading. This system is named lead climbing.
